Targeted analysis of weak spots in the back
The most common causes of recurrent back pains are anatomical imbalance and muscle weakness, which lead to poor postural habits and improper weight-bearing as well as shortening of joint capsules, tendons and muscles.
Using computer-aided analytical devices we can establish the maximal power of your total spinal muscles and compare it against the reference value of healthy people. Following a thorough analysis, we then design a therapy program that promotes the long-term health of your back.
Specially trained and experienced physiotherapists work with you to correct muscle weakness, shortness and/or imbalance until you are free of pain and discomfort.
Instructions to your own exercise program and learning how to coordinate movements are important aspects of the therapy, such as proper spinal movements and postures.
